Background

Commercial Video was an early 80s sports/educational video division of Thorn EMI Video.

(1981-1982)


Nicknames: "The Chubb Group's Slim Cousin"

Logo: On a black background, a green TV tube-shaped "C" draws into place. In the small space where the drawing stops, the letter "V" appears. "COMMERCIAL VIDEO" wipes-in below the whole thing.

FX/SFX: The drawing in of the C shape and wiping in of "COMMERCIAL VIDEO."

Music/Sounds: A synth-flute sounder.

Availability: Seen on many pre-cert releases from Thorn EMI.
